how are mutations prevented during dna replication?
a. sister chromatids check the order of the bases.
b. trna molecules check the amino acids for errors.
c. three extra copies of all chromosomes are made.
d. dna polymerase checks dna for errors.
DNA polymerase has a proof - reading function. During DNA replication, it can recognize and correct mis - paired nucleotides, which helps prevent mutations. Sister chromatids (A) are formed after DNA replication. tRNA (B) is involved in translation (protein synthesis) not DNA replication error - checking. Having three extra copies of chromosomes (C) is a form of mutation (e.g., trisomy) rather than a mutation - prevention mechanism.
